VMware vSphere平台,作为业界领先的虚拟化解决方案,为企业提供了强大的资源管理能力和灵活的网络配置选项
其中,VMware vSphere Distributed Switch(VDS)作为虚拟化网络的核心组件,不仅简化了网络管理,还引入了一系列高级功能,端口镜像(Port Mirroring)便是其中之一
本文将深入探讨VMware VDS端口镜像的概念、优势、配置步骤及其在网络安全与性能监控中的应用,旨在为企业IT团队提供一份详尽的实践指南
一、VMware VDS端口镜像概述 1.1 定义与目的 端口镜像,又称端口复制或SPAN(Switched Port Analyzer),是一种网络监控技术,允许将指定端口(源端口)上传输的所有数据包复制到另一个或多个端口(目标端口)进行分析
在VMware vSphere环境中,VDS端口镜像利用VDS(Distributed Switch)的集中管理能力,实现了跨多个主机的网络流量监控,无需在每个物理交换机上单独配置,极大地提高了效率和灵活性
1.2 应用场景 - 网络安全分析:通过镜像关键服务器或敏感网络段的流量至安全分析工具,及时发现并响应网络攻击、恶意软件活动等
- 性能监控与优化:分析特定应用的网络流量模式,识别瓶颈,优化网络配置
- 故障排除:复现并解决网络连通性问题,快速定位问题源头
- 合规性审计:满足行业监管要求,记录并分析网络通信,确保合规性
二、VMware VDS端口镜像的优势 2.1 集中管理 VDS端口镜像允许从单个控制台集中管理所有相关的镜像配置,无论是跨多个物理主机的虚拟机还是物理网络接口,都能实现统一配置和监控,极大地简化了网络运维的复杂性
2.2 灵活性与可扩展性 随着业务扩展,VMware VDS能够轻松添加新的镜像规则,适应不断变化的网络需求
此外,VDS支持跨多个vSphere集群的分布式部署,确保网络监控的一致性和连续性
2.3 高可用性与容错 VDS内置的高可用性特性确保了即使在单个主机故障的情况下,镜像配置和监控也不会中断,保障了网络监控的连续性和可靠性
2.4 深度集成 VMware VDS与vSphere的其他组件(如vRealize Operations、VMware NSX等)深度集成,提供了更强大的网络可视化和自动化管理能力
三、配置VMware VDS端口镜像的步骤 3.1 前提条件 - 确保vCenter Server和ESXi主机已更新至支持VDS端口镜像的版本
- 创建并配置好VDS
- 确认目标监控工具(如Wireshark、Snort等)已安装并准备好接收镜像流量
3.2 配置流程 步骤1:登录vSphere Web Client 使用管理员账户登录vSphere Web Client,导航至网络部分
步骤2:选择VDS 在左侧导航栏中,找到并选择需要配置端口镜像的VDS
步骤3:进入镜像配置 在VDS配置页面,选择“监控”选项卡,然后点击“端口镜像”以进入配置界面
步骤4:创建镜像会话 命名镜像会话:为镜像会话指定一个描述性的名称
- 选择源端口:可以是单个虚拟机端口、物理网络接口或基于VLAN的端口组
- 配置目标端口:选择接收镜像流量的目标端口,通常连接至网络监控工具所在的虚拟机
- 设置镜像方向:选择“发送”、“接收”或“双向”,以决定镜像哪些方向的数据包
步骤5:应用配置 确认所有设置无误后,点击“确定”或“完成”应用镜像配置
VDS将自动将配置推送到所有相关主机,并开始镜像指定的网络流量
3.3 验证与调整 - 验证镜像效果:登录至目标虚拟机,启动监控工具,检查是否成功接收到预期的镜像流量
- 性能监控:使用vSphere的性能监控工具监控VDS和相关网络接口的负载,确保镜像操作未对生产环境造成显著影响
- 调整配置:根据实际需求,适时调整镜像规则,如增加/删除镜像端口、调整镜像方向等
四、最佳实践与注意事项 4.1 最小化性能影响 虽然VDS端口镜像对生产环境的影响通常较小,但在高流量环境中,仍需谨慎配置,避免不必要的带宽消耗和延迟增加
建议仅在必要时启用镜像,并尽量将镜像流量导向具有足够处理能力的监控虚拟机
4.2 安全考虑 镜像流量可能包含敏感信息,因此应确保只有授权人员能够访问目标监控工具,且采取适当的安全措施保护镜像数据的安全
4.3 合理使用资源 合理规划镜像会话的数量和目标端口,避免过度消耗VDS和ESXi主机的资源
对于大型网络环境,考虑采用分层监控策略,优先监控关键路径和区域
4.4 定期审计与评估 定期审查镜像配置,确保其符合当前的监控需求和安全策略
同时,评估镜像操作的效果,及时调整以优化监控效率和准确性
4.5 与其他工具集成 充分利用VMware生态系统中的其他工具(如vRealize Log Insight、VMware NSX等),实现更全面的网络监控、日志收集和安全分析,提升整体网络管理水平
五、结论 VMware VDS端口镜像作为vSphere平台的一项强大功能,为企业IT团队提供了高效、灵活的网络监控手段
通过集中管理、灵活配置、高可用性和深度集成等特性,它不仅能够帮助企业及时发现并解决网络安全威胁、性能瓶颈和故障问题,还能助力企业满足合规性要求,提升整体网络管理的智能化水平
然而,要充分发挥端口镜像的优势,还需结合最佳实践,合理规划配置,确保在保障网络监控效果的同时,最小化对生产环境的影响
随着VMware技术的不断演进,VDS端口镜像将在未来继续为企业数字化转型和网络智能化管理提供坚实支撑